Originally Posted by Officer_down,Mar 16 2005, 01:00 AM
Who or what makes Red Bull Racing cars?
Every team is required to make thier own chassis. They can't buy one from another team, it's agianst the rules.

Red Bull gets thier engine from Cosworth, who used to be owned by Ford, but they sold Cosworth to the guys who own the Champ Car series.

Cosworth has a long history of making racing engines, I'm glad to see them get out from under Ford.

The crew at Red Bull are mostly the same guys who were there when they were Jaguar.

I think it's funny that they were a good team when they were Stewart Racing, then Ford bought them and they sucked, then Ford sold them and, at the first race at least, they are a good team again.

It's pretty much the same story for Cosworth, So I am glad Ford sold all thier F1 holdings.
